Transaction dbbb23ced24c034f31ad50e4273078d8a93a794d98c9b943b90f023985951a83
1 Input
1 Output
-
dbbb23ced24c034f31ad50e4273078d8a93a794d98c9b943b90f023985951a83:0
- value
- 11970980
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e8f5c17158205219da0ea208eac2b5c188651cbb OP_EQUAL
- address
- 3Nvo6T1pFAXzSTSYgfvvFn9pbMMS3Q7iGF